Psychology is the study of mind and behavior.

A psychologist studies a person response, behavior, emotions associated with psychological or behavioral problems.

For being a licensed psychologist

One has to first pass 10+2,bachelor and then postgraduate and for more specialisation doctoral level.

Personal skills inclides-

Excellent analytical,communi communication,patience,passion 

We have different branches for psychology-

Clinical psychology

Counseling psychology

Health psychology

Industrial psychology

School and education psychology

Sports psychology

Media psychology

Social psychology

If you're expecting 85% that is enough to get admission in psychology course for B.A./B.Sc
Minimum eligibility is just 60%  in 10+2
It will be a 3-year full-time course.
Admission is totally on Merit basis but some colleges conduct Entrance Exams for BSc streams

Graduates of this course get various opportunities to work in many different fields in both the private sector and the government sector. They get work in departments like hospitals, educational institutes, corporate organizations, etc. Some of the profiles which are open for them are Social Worker, Sales Representative, Recruiters, Teachers, etc.
